summaryrefslogtreecommitdiffstats
path: root/gd_diff.py
diff options
context:
space:
mode:
authorrsiddharth <s@ricketyspace.net>2017-01-06 01:09:06 +0000
committerrsiddharth <s@ricketyspace.net>2017-01-06 01:09:06 +0000
commite46931f435cf00f1d70a6a6ccb755b92b7eff441 (patch)
tree872f84f81748b8ba42d91aa266245830a5b5d0cf /gd_diff.py
parentf61cc88f69509c0d448d4c45960fb17d137b21e1 (diff)
Add `wiki_page_path` function.
* gd_diff.py (wiki_page_path): New function. (write_wiki_page): Update function; use `wiki_page_path` function. * tests/test_gd_diff.py (TestGdDiff.test_wiki_page_path): Test for `wiki_page_path`. (test_write_wiki_page): Update test.
Diffstat (limited to 'gd_diff.py')
-rw-r--r--gd_diff.py11
1 files changed, 9 insertions, 2 deletions
diff --git a/gd_diff.py b/gd_diff.py
index b8e968a..19b71a5 100644
--- a/gd_diff.py
+++ b/gd_diff.py
@@ -212,6 +212,14 @@ def wiki_page_dir(release):
return wd_release
+def wiki_page_path(release):
+ """Returns the path to file that contains wiki page for `release`.
+
+ """
+ wd_release = wiki_page_dir(release)
+ return os.path.join(wd_release, 'wiki.page')
+
+
def configured_p():
"""Returns True if gns-deb-diff is configured; False otherwise.
"""
@@ -398,8 +406,7 @@ def write_wiki_page(release, content):
"""Write wiki page `content` to `release`' last.rev file.
"""
- wd_release = wiki_page_dir(release)
- wp_file = os.path.join(wd_release, 'last.rev')
+ wp_file = wiki_page_path(release)
write_file(wp_file, content)